About the role
Description
About Equinox Engineering
Equinox Engineering is a leading provider of engineering and technology solutions, committed to innovation, quality, and excellence. We are looking for a Junior Full-Stack Developer to join our software team in Calgary. This is an exciting opportunity to work with modern tools and frameworks, contribute to impactful projects, and grow your career alongside a talented team.
About the Role
As a Junior Full-Stack Developer, you will collaborate with other developers and team members to design, build, and maintain scalable software solutions. You will be involved in the full development lifecycle—from planning and coding to testing and deployment. Our tech stack follows a microservices approach and includes Vue, TypeScript, Node, Docker, REST, Nest.js, PostgreSQL, Microsoft Graph API, GitHub (including Actions), and Vite.
We are looking for problem-solvers and self-starters who thrive in dynamic environments and are eager to sharpen their skills while contributing to high-quality software.
Key Responsibilities
-
Develop clean, efficient, and maintainable code using TypeScript, Node, Vue, REST APIs, and more.
-
Build responsive, reusable, and user-friendly web interfaces with TypeScript and Vue.
-
Participate in design and code reviews; provide and receive constructive feedback.
-
Create and manage pull requests, incorporating feedback effectively.
-
Write and maintain unit tests to ensure code reliability and quality.
-
Collaborate within an agile team to deliver projects on time and with excellence.
Qualifications & Skills
- Proficiency in TypeScript and front-end frameworks (Vue or React).
- Strong understanding of single-page applications (SPAs).
- Knowledge of modern development tools and workflows (GitHub, Docker, CI/CD).
- Willingness and drive to learn new technologies quickly.
- Cypress/Jest experience is an asset but not required.
- Awareness of current industry trends, frameworks, and best practices.
- Ability to work at least 3 days per week in our Calgary office (west end of downtown, easily accessible by transit).
What Will Help You Succeed
- Highly adaptable, self-motivated, and collaborative mindset.
- Strong attention to detail with the ability to see the bigger picture.
- A true team player who enjoys contributing to an agile environment.
- Passion for problem-solving, delivering polished solutions, and delighting end-users.
- Ability to identify and resolve bugs, security issues, and performance challenges.
- Familiarity with agentic AI and modern software development workflows is a plus.
About Equinox Engineering Ltd.
Established in 1997, Equinox is a distinguished EPCM service provider globally. Our wide-ranging portfolio includes Sweet and Sour Gas Processing Facilities, Heavy and Conventional Oil Production, Steam Pipeline Systems, and an increasing focus on sustainable energy solutions like Carbon Capture, Utilization, and Storage (CCUS) facilities and pipelines, Renewable Natural Gas (RNG) projects, and Landfill Gas (LFG) initiatives.
About Equinox Engineering
Equinox has grown into one of the most respected, complete EPCM service providers to the Canadian and international marketplace, successfully executing hundreds of sweet and sour gas processing facilities, heavy and conventional oil production and processing facilities as well as pipeline and pipeline facility projects since 1997.
Equinox is a market leader in natural gas facility and pipeline projects, with core expertise in sour gas projects. We have successfully executed thousands of natural gas projects ranging from remote sour wellsite tie-in programs to grass roots gas processing facilities.
The Equinox team has significant expertise in heavy oil projects, specifically thermal in-situ project executions for bitumen production and processing. Our expertise also includes water and steam facilities including steam generation, water de-oiling and water treatment.
We also have significant experience in conventional oil projects. Our expertise includes wellsites, gathering systems, satellites, central batteries as well as pipeline and pump station projects. We have successfully executed complete EPCM grass roots projects as well as extensive facility modification, optimization and consolidation projects.
About the role
Description
About Equinox Engineering
Equinox Engineering is a leading provider of engineering and technology solutions, committed to innovation, quality, and excellence. We are looking for a Junior Full-Stack Developer to join our software team in Calgary. This is an exciting opportunity to work with modern tools and frameworks, contribute to impactful projects, and grow your career alongside a talented team.
About the Role
As a Junior Full-Stack Developer, you will collaborate with other developers and team members to design, build, and maintain scalable software solutions. You will be involved in the full development lifecycle—from planning and coding to testing and deployment. Our tech stack follows a microservices approach and includes Vue, TypeScript, Node, Docker, REST, Nest.js, PostgreSQL, Microsoft Graph API, GitHub (including Actions), and Vite.
We are looking for problem-solvers and self-starters who thrive in dynamic environments and are eager to sharpen their skills while contributing to high-quality software.
Key Responsibilities
-
Develop clean, efficient, and maintainable code using TypeScript, Node, Vue, REST APIs, and more.
-
Build responsive, reusable, and user-friendly web interfaces with TypeScript and Vue.
-
Participate in design and code reviews; provide and receive constructive feedback.
-
Create and manage pull requests, incorporating feedback effectively.
-
Write and maintain unit tests to ensure code reliability and quality.
-
Collaborate within an agile team to deliver projects on time and with excellence.
Qualifications & Skills
- Proficiency in TypeScript and front-end frameworks (Vue or React).
- Strong understanding of single-page applications (SPAs).
- Knowledge of modern development tools and workflows (GitHub, Docker, CI/CD).
- Willingness and drive to learn new technologies quickly.
- Cypress/Jest experience is an asset but not required.
- Awareness of current industry trends, frameworks, and best practices.
- Ability to work at least 3 days per week in our Calgary office (west end of downtown, easily accessible by transit).
What Will Help You Succeed
- Highly adaptable, self-motivated, and collaborative mindset.
- Strong attention to detail with the ability to see the bigger picture.
- A true team player who enjoys contributing to an agile environment.
- Passion for problem-solving, delivering polished solutions, and delighting end-users.
- Ability to identify and resolve bugs, security issues, and performance challenges.
- Familiarity with agentic AI and modern software development workflows is a plus.
About Equinox Engineering Ltd.
Established in 1997, Equinox is a distinguished EPCM service provider globally. Our wide-ranging portfolio includes Sweet and Sour Gas Processing Facilities, Heavy and Conventional Oil Production, Steam Pipeline Systems, and an increasing focus on sustainable energy solutions like Carbon Capture, Utilization, and Storage (CCUS) facilities and pipelines, Renewable Natural Gas (RNG) projects, and Landfill Gas (LFG) initiatives.
About Equinox Engineering
Equinox has grown into one of the most respected, complete EPCM service providers to the Canadian and international marketplace, successfully executing hundreds of sweet and sour gas processing facilities, heavy and conventional oil production and processing facilities as well as pipeline and pipeline facility projects since 1997.
Equinox is a market leader in natural gas facility and pipeline projects, with core expertise in sour gas projects. We have successfully executed thousands of natural gas projects ranging from remote sour wellsite tie-in programs to grass roots gas processing facilities.
The Equinox team has significant expertise in heavy oil projects, specifically thermal in-situ project executions for bitumen production and processing. Our expertise also includes water and steam facilities including steam generation, water de-oiling and water treatment.
We also have significant experience in conventional oil projects. Our expertise includes wellsites, gathering systems, satellites, central batteries as well as pipeline and pump station projects. We have successfully executed complete EPCM grass roots projects as well as extensive facility modification, optimization and consolidation projects.